Napoleon House is situated in the centre of Riseley and offers a quiet and private location on a self-contained site. Riseley is a 6-minute drive (4 miles) from junction 11 of the M4 motorway and offers a range of local amenities including a village pub and tea room. Other local amenities include Wellington County Park and Farm Shop as well as Heckfield Place Hotel.
The building is predominantly set out as office space and has previously been subdivided into two separate units. There are two loading doors in different parts of the building which provide access to small holding areas. The building is in need of some repair but offers great potential for a range of occupation uses.
The site provides a total of 1.175 acres including parking for over 100 cars and i s accessed via security gates. Approx. GIA is 11,700 sq.ft.
We were delighted to act for the purchaser who secured the freehold of this site for use as a special needs school.
